<p>Using a range of interdisciplinary ideas <em>Major Reward and Recognition Events: Transformations and Critical Perspectives</em> is an expert-led informative volume exploring the global growth of major award shows and prize-giving ceremonies since the start of the twentieth century and outlining their key multimodal components core functions and transformations over time.</p><p>Given the growth of these events and therefore the increase in complex resources and specialist workers required to assemble and promote them this book discusses concerns relating to such events including those pertaining to social justice and representation environmental impacts wellbeing commercialisation and materialistic excess. Embellished with illustrative tables and images throughout the book covers a plethora of award shows and ceremonies evaluating their collective future in an increasingly politically unstable post-Covid-19 world dealing with growing global environmental change. </p><p>This significant book is an invaluable resource for academics and researchers of critical event studies communication and media studies as well as related social science disciplines. The book will also be of interest to enthusiasts and organisers of major recognition and reward events.</p>
